Pamela Vail is a Professor of Dance and Co-Director of the Dance Program. She is a practicing choreographer, performer, and improviser with over three decades of experience. Vail is a founding member of Yanira Castro | a canary torsi and co-founder of The Architects improvisation ensemble. Her work spans live performance, dance film collaborations with Jeremy Moss, and pedagogical initiatives.
Education: B.A., Middlebury College; M.F.A., Smith College.
Teaching focuses on ballet, modern dance technique, choreography, kinesiology, and movement-media integration. Courses include compositional improvisation, advanced modern performance, and dance company leadership. Her research interests emphasize improvisation practices, screendance, and the intersection of movement with interdisciplinary media.
